Oxyphenbutazone (Standard)
Oxyphenbutazone (Standard) is the analytical standard of Oxyphenbutazone. This product is intended for research and analytical applications. Oxyphenbutazone is a Phenylbutazone metabolite, with anti-inflammatory effect. Oxyphenbutazone is an orally active non-selective COX inhibitor. Oxyphenbutazone selectively kills non-replicating Mycobaterium tuberculosis[1][2].
